About

Proselens is a writing lens that helps you say more with less. Paste or type any text — an email, an essay, a chapter, a cover letter — and Proselens reads it the way a sharp editor would, then marks up the lines worth a second look. Everything happens on your device. No sign-in, no cloud, no tracking. Pay once. No subscription. No in-app purchases. It's yours. A LIVE CLARITY SCORE At the top of the editor sits a single number from 0 to 100. It blends a real readability index with how densely your writing leans on hard sentences, passive voice, adverbs, complex words, and filler. Tighten a line and watch the score climb. It's the fastest feedback loop in your writing. COLOR-CODED HIGHLIGHTS, AS YOU TYPE Proselens paints your text inline, the moment you stop typing: • Very hard sentence — very long or tangled; break it up. • Hard sentence — long or dense; consider splitting it. • Passive voice — "to be" plus a past participle; active voice is clearer. • Adverb — an -ly adverb a stronger verb could replace. • Weasel word — vague qualifiers and filler that add nothing. • Complex word — a long word with a simpler everyday alternative. Tap any highlight, or any chip in the legend, to jump straight to it. Step through every issue from the keyboard bar. Turn off any check you don't care about and the counts and score update instantly. THE NUMBERS THAT MATTER • Flesch Reading Ease and Flesch–Kincaid grade level • Gunning Fog, SMOG, Automated Readability Index, and Coleman-Liau — four additional grade-level indices for a fuller picture • Writing Target — pick an intended audience and compare transparent English-prose estimates with a reference band • Sentence Review — get audience-aware plain-language actions and jump directly to priority sentences • Revision snapshots — compare before/after text and metrics, then restore earlier work safely • Recoverable library — versioned atomic saves, backup recovery, migration, and bounded import/export • Reading time at a speed you set • Words, sentences, paragraphs, and characters • Average words per sentence and syllables per word A clean stats sheet lays it all out, with a plain-English read on what your score means and how to lift it. WORD FREQUENCY Tap "Word Frequency" in the Stats sheet to see which content words you rely on most, ranked by count with frequency bars. A Type-Token Ratio tells you at a glance whether your vocabulary is High, Good, Fair, or Low variety. Stop words, articles, and filler are excluded so only the words that carry meaning show up. SENTENCE LENGTH DISTRIBUTION The Stats sheet includes a visual bar chart showing the length of every sentence in your document, color-coded green, amber, or red by the same hard and very-hard thresholds as the editor. Spot sentence monotony or confirm you have healthy variety at a glance. A LIBRARY FOR YOUR DRAFTS Save what you're working on and come back to it later. Each draft shows its clarity at a glance — including a +/– delta badge that shows how much your score changed since the previous save, so you can see revision progress at a glance. Search across everything. Copy or share the checked text in a tap. PRIVATE BY DESIGN Proselens uses Apple's on-device language tools to do all of its analysis right on your iPhone or iPad. There is no networking in the app at all. Your words never leave your device — not to us, not to anyone. It works fully offline, on every device, with nothing to download. BUILT FOR REAL WRITING • Adjustable thresholds for what counts as a long sentence • Adjustable reading speed for accurate reading-time estimates • Editor text size and an optional monospaced mode for code and scripts • Dark, focused interface designed to keep you in the words • Full Dynamic Type and VoiceOver support Whether you're polishing a newsletter, cutting a report down to size, or just trying to sound like yourself, Proselens is the second pair of eyes that's always with you — and always private.
